
footer .container {
    /*width:1500px;*/
        display: flex;
        justify-content: space-around;
        padding: 0;
        align-items: center;
        height:158px;
        margin-left:-100px;
        /*margin-top:30px; */
    }

    footer .container .container-left img {
        width: 70px;
    }

    footer .container .container-center p {
        margin: 0;
        font-size: 14px;
        color: #fff;
    }

    footer .container .container-center a {
        color: #fff;
    }

    footer .container .container-center p strong{
        font-size: 16px;
        margin: 0 20px 0 0;
    }

    footer .container .container-right {
        display: flex;
    }

    footer .container .container-right .code-school,
    footer .container .container-right .code-recruit {
        text-align: center;
    }

    footer .container .container-right .code-school {
        margin-right: 20px;
    }

    footer .container .container-right .code-school img,
    footer .container .container-right .code-recruit img {
        width: 100px;
        height: 100px;
    }

    footer .container .container-right .code-school p,
    footer .container .container-right .code-recruit p {
        text-align: center;
        line-height: 20px;
        font-size: 14px;
        color: #fff;
        margin: 0;
    }
   
    .shebei{
      width: 780px;
      /*height: 2860px;*/
      /*border: 1px solid red;*/
    }
    .shebei img{
      width: 360px;
      height: 270px;

    }

.footer_area{
    width: 1200px;
	border-top:5px solid orange;  
	background: #107f3b;
    /*margin-top:30px; */
  margin:0 auto;
  margin-top: 50px;

}
